## 2025-02-14 — Rotation of wiki deploy key

We rotated the deploy signing key for Fernwick, the internal wiki, as part of the quarterly cycle. This rotation coincides with the rollout of role-based access control: page-edit and space-admin roles are now enforced at the gateway, so the deploy pipeline requires the new key to push ACL bundles. The old key was revoked and removed from the runner pool. Future maintainers should rotate again next quarter and update this entry. Current key follows.

deploy key for taguf-bafop: bky4_bYeM

FAQ: What happens during a fire-drill roll call?

When the alarm sounds at Corvell Plaza, reception staff must take the printed roll-call register, secure the front desk, and proceed to muster point A on the west lawn. There, check off every staff member and visitor against the register and report discrepancies to the duty warden immediately. Do not re-enter until cleared. To unlock the register cabinet behind the desk, use the code below.

turnstile pass: bdg-YEOZLM-79341408

Subject: Memtrace cut-over complete

Team,

Cut-over to Memtrace v2 for GPU memory profiling finished last night. Old v1 agents are disabled; any tickets referencing v1 dashboards should be closed as resolved-by-migration. Sampling overhead is now under 2% and allocation traces include kernel names. Known gap: profiles older than 30 days were not migrated. Point customers at the v2 docs for setup questions. For reference when troubleshooting, the agent now runs with the following configuration.

settings of bagaf-bawip:
[aldax]
port = 5000
region = south-4
host = aldax.brasklabs.corp
team = brivan
timeout_ms = 2000
retries = 2

Step 6: Drain the Proctorline exam queue before cutover. Pause intake, wait for in-flight proctoring sessions to flush, confirm queue depth is zero in the Lanternview dashboard. Then push the new consumer build to the standby pool. The push must be signed; verify against the key below.

deploy key for tawef-fahaf: bky13_g3HEideuTscRu